Desert Hot Springs attempted murder suspect arrested

A man who allegedly shot and seriously wounded another man in Desert Hot Springs was in custody today on suspicion of attempted murder.

Carlos Anthony Beltran, 37, is accused in the May 16 shooting of a man in the 66100 block of Second Street. Desert Hot Springs police found the victim “suffering from a life-threatening gunshot wound,” at the fire station on Pierson Boulevard and took him to Desert Regional Medical Center in Palm Springs for treatment.

Police have not disclosed what led them to identify Beltran, who was arrested Wednesday, as a suspect, nor have they described his relationship to the victim.

He was taken into custody near the intersection of 12th Street and Palm Drive in Desert Hot Springs, according to county jail records, and was being held in lieu of $1 million bail.

Beltran’s arrest was the result of a collaboration between the Desert Hot Springs Police Department and the Riverside County Sheriff’s Department’s Fugitive Warrant Enforcement Team, according to police.
